Sažetak
The paper analyzes the fatigues properties of galvanized microalloyed steel sheets H220LAD and H380LAD. Under flat bending conditions and the symmetrical cycle, the fatigue limit of the H220LAD sheet is σ Co = ± 152 MPa and that of the H380LAD sheet is σ Co = ± 188 MPa, and the fatigue limit to tensile strength ratio is 0, 41 and 0, 37, respectively. During fatigue tests with an increasing number of cycles or an increasing stress value, the degradation of the zinc coating increases (relief formation, damage of integrity). As a result, local corrosion, but also continuation of fatigue damage after 107 cycles, and hence corrosion fatigue, can take place during operation.
